Product Overview

Category: Integrated Circuit (IC)

Use: The STUSB02EQR is a USB Power Delivery controller designed for managing power delivery in electronic devices. It enables fast charging and power negotiation between the device and the power source.

Characteristics: - Compact and highly integrated IC - Supports USB Power Delivery 2.0 specification - Enables communication between the device and the power source - Provides power negotiation capabilities - Ensures safe and efficient power delivery

Package: The STUSB02EQR is available in a small, surface-mount package.

Essence: The essence of the STUSB02EQR lies in its ability to facilitate efficient power delivery and communication between devices and power sources.

Detailed Pin Configuration

The STUSB02EQR features the following pin configuration:

  1. VBUS: Power supply input from the USB connector.
  2. CC1: USB Type-C Configuration Channel 1.
  3. CC2: USB Type-C Configuration Channel 2.
  4. SDA: I2C data line for communication.
  5. SCL: I2C clock line for communication.
  6. GND: Ground connection.
  7. VCONN: Power supply output for active cables.

Working Principles

The STUSB02EQR works by detecting and configuring USB Type-C connections, enabling communication between the device and the power source. It supports USB Power Delivery 2.0 specification, allowing for fast charging and power negotiation. The IC ensures safe and efficient power delivery by providing overvoltage and overcurrent protection.
